Keira Knightley as Cable For Deadpool 2 Fan Art

Spoilers follow for Deadpool.

Deadpool 2 is green lit and Cable is confirmed for the sequel as the post-credit scene for the movie confirmed the character.

The post-credit scene featured Deadpool in a homage to Ferris Bueller’s Day Off where Deadpool mentioned they have yet to cast Cable, but that it could be anybody: Mel Gibson, Dolph Lundgrem, Keira Knightley…

Well, a fan went out and created art of Keira Knightley as Cable. Check it out.

Other possible contenders for Cable include Stephen Lang and even the WWE’s Kevin Nash.
